A simple, reliable, and validated method for measuring brow position.

Pieter S Verduijn1, Ruud W Selles, Marc A M Mureau

  • 1From the Departments of *Plastic and Reconstructive Surgery and †Rehabilitation Medicine and Physical Therapy, Erasmus MC, University Medical Centre Rotterdam, Rotterdam, the Netherlands.

Annals of Plastic Surgery
|December 18, 2012
PubMed
Summary
This summary is machine-generated.

Standardized facial photographs provide a reliable method for measuring brow position after suspension surgery. This validated tool ensures accurate outcomes for brow suspension techniques, with lateral measurements showing the highest reliability.

Background:

  • Assessing brow suspension techniques requires validated measurement tools.
  • Existing methods often lack statistical validation and standardized photographic protocols.

Purpose of the Study:

  • To validate a standardized photographic method for measuring brow position.
  • To establish the reliability of measurements for brow suspension outcomes.

Main Methods:

  • Fifteen subjects were photographed by two professional medical photographers.
  • Measurements were taken using Adobe Photoshop CS5, referencing interpupillary distance and brow landmarks.
  • Intrarater and interrater reliability were assessed using intraclass correlation coefficients (ICCs).

Main Results:

  • The method demonstrated good to excellent intrarater and interrater reliability.
  • Lateral brow measurements exhibited the highest reliability, while medial measurements showed the lowest.
  • ICCs for interrater reliability were slightly lower but still within acceptable ranges.

Conclusions:

  • Standardized "en face" photographs are a valid and reliable measurement tool.
  • The established reliability supports its clinical suitability for assessing brow suspension outcomes.
